Manchester Women's History Group, .
Resources for Women's History in Greater Manchester:
(National Museum of Labour History, 1993). An invaluable guide to archival material in over forty institutions, which resulted from a major project of retrieval and recovery undertaken by the Manchester Women's History Group. It uncovers a fascinating array of material of use to all those interested in researching the history of women: film, photographs, oral history tapes, manuscripts, artifacts & printed sources.
